2G technologies enabled the various networks to provide services such as text messages, picture messages, and MMS (multimedia messages) . After 2G was launched, the previous mobile wireless network systems were retroactively dubbed 1G.

Drawbacks of 2G technology : Unable to handle complex data such as Videos . Required strong digital signals. If digital signals would weak then no network coverage in that specific area.

Advantages of 2G over 1G It allows voice signals to be digitized and compressed . So, they are more efficient on frequency spectrum than 1G. They introduced data services for mobile in form of SMS text messaging. Data and voice signals are digitally encrypted.28 Eyl 2018

The primary difference between 2G and 3G networks for mobile subscribers is that they get to enjoy faster Internet browsing and data downloading on 3G. On average, the speed of data transmission on a 2G network is only 170Kbps, while in 3G networks the downloading speed can go up to 42Mbps (or 43,000 Kbps).

You should avoid using 2G since it doesn’t use strong encryption and, over the years, many vulnerabilities have been found. The encryption between the tower and the device is so weak that it can be cracked in real time by an attacker to intercept calls or text messages.
